Business is booming for an online children's art competition.

The Mini Me Card Company, based in Keighley, was set up just over 18 months ago and has attracted 25,000 entries already.

Over 1,000 competition entries a month are coming from in-dividuals, schools and other groups such as Scouts, nurseries, art clubs and charities.

The award-winning company was founded by Mark Sut-cliffe, of Keighley.

The children win prizes and their parents can buy sets of cards with commission paid to the school or group for every set purchased.

Mr Sutcliffe said: "I saw this kind of thing being done else-where and thought it made a good business idea and I could do it even better.

"It combines getting kids creative with the chance for them to win some great prizes."

Monthly winners in each age category win a prize with an environmental theme - this year they can adopt an animal through the World Wide Fund for Nature.
